Output 13d77caafe4702616dd416cdf1bdc7a13f40bf969855a0030ca370405335950a:0

value
390500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1cdf74fdcf2e2789ab7e12e17f33ed17211bf9a2 OP_EQUAL
address
34KgXykyDmpfkcnEu5BKSmzKXbevaLe8vf
transaction
13d77caafe4702616dd416cdf1bdc7a13f40bf969855a0030ca370405335950a
confirmations
157715
spent
true